摘要
Assistive technology enables people to achieve independence in the accomplishment of their daily tasks and enhance their quality of life. Navigation systems to assist visually impaired people that use computer vision techniques are very resource intensive and as such, not suitable for mobile devices. This work describes a computer vision algorithm intended to reduce processing demands with possible application in portable devices. The model proposed employs 2D-Ensemble Empirical Mode Decomposition (2D-EEMD) in order to reduce the problem complexity. It uses a combination of Peano-Hilbert space filling curves as a dimension reduction of image data and EEMD to implement a fast algorithm. Tests results have shown that Peano-Hilbert EEMD exhibits substantially reduced processing power compared with 2D-EEMD approaches, enabling new opportunities for its use in portable applications on low computer power devices.
